Module Name: src Committed By: msaitoh Date: Thu Apr 12 03:25:08 UTC 2018
Modified Files: src/sys/dev/pci: if_wm.c if_wmvar.h Log Message: Add PCH_CNP support (I219 with Intel 300 series chipset). It's required more test, so it's disabled by default.
